    Quinazolines are the class of chemical compounds that are pharmacologically important as therapeutic agents. They are utilized as drugs and employed in cancer chemotherapy. They act by various mechanisms. Some of them act by inhibiting antifolat thymidylate syntheses‚ while some other derivatives inhibit tubulin polymerization.     Abstract Background: Tamoxifen (TMX) is a synthetic drug that is used for treatment of breast cancer. Despite the beneficial effects of TMX‚ the use of this drug has several side-effects in these patients. Non-alc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D) is a well-known adverse effect of TMX. Silybum marianum is the most researched plant in the treatment of liver disease. Vaginal cancer is a rare cancer that occurs in your vagina the‚ muscular tube that connects your uterus with your outer genitals. Vaginal cancer most commonly occurs in the cells that line the surface of your vagina‚ which is sometimes called the birth canal.
